Their Aperitivo Americano (called Americano in reference to both its wine base and the use of gentian root as a bittering agent), known locally as il Specialino, is naturally colored with carmine obtained from cochineal beetles, setting it apart from many in the genre, which rely on artificial pigments. In the past five years, American sales of Campari have grown to more than 110,000 cases annually, from 50,000, said David Karraker, vice president for marketing of Campari America. Aperol is an Italian bright orange bittersweet Apritif liqueur containing 11% alcohol content by volume (22 proof) in most countries except in Germany where the ABV is 15%.
